A minimal, framework-agnostic EventBus for frontend applications.
What it is
- Simple emit / listen event bus
- No shared state, no side effects, no magic
- Designed for UI-level communication
What it is NOT
- Not a state manager
- Not a data pipeline
- Not a middleware system
---
- ✅ Simple API (emit / on / off)
- ✅ Typed events (TypeScript, optional)
- ✅ Global shared bus (safe window.top + globalThis)
- ✅ Multi-instance (isolated buses)
- ✅ Micro-frontend & iframe friendly
- ✅ Works with React / Vue / Angular / Vanilla JS
- ✅ Zero dependencies

`ts
// Type-safe at compile time, zero runtime cost
import { createTypedEventBus } from "eventbus-z";
type AppEvents = {
login: [userId: string];
logout: [];
};
const bus = createTypedEventBus
bus.$on("login", id => {
console.log(id); // string
});
bus.$emit("login", "user-1");
// bus.$emit("login", 123); // ❌ Type error
`
---
Useful for:
- Tests
- Micro-frontends
- Embedded apps
`ts
import { createEventBus } from "eventbus-z";
const busA = createEventBus();
const busB = createEventBus();
busA.$on("PING", () => console.log("A"));
busB.$emit("PING"); // nothing happens
`

- EventBus is synchronous
- No internal queue, no async scheduling
- Deterministic execution order
- Designed for UI signaling, not data flow
If you need:
- state → use a store
- async pipelines → use effects
- business logic → keep it outside EventBus
---
eventbus-z is intentionally minimal.
It does NOT provide:
- State management
- Async pipelines or queues
- Middleware or plugins
- Event replay / history
- Rx / stream semantics
